The topic of computer vision is of interest due to its ability to provide a great deal of information about the physical world. One problem that plagues many vision applications is that of occlusion. Occlusion is the situation where the view of an object is being blocked by one or more other objects. In this work, a multi-view approach was taken to solve the problem. Smart cameras allow pre-processing of video data on the camera instead of sending it to a remote server for further analysis. Having a network of smart cameras allows various vision tasks to be processed in a distributed fashion. Wheel set wear online measurement is important for the safety running of train vehicle. Measuring principle based on structure light imaging and machine vision was put forward. The main components included structure light source, CCD and wheel detector. Calibration error of CCD and wheel detector will greatly influence the precision of the wear measurement.
